We’re in the Pico LA version of a great Israeli-type hip-hop space experiencing California breakfast. This spot is called Lamalo Cafe and is run by the talented Head Chef Yoel, affectionately known as “Yoilish the Poilish.”
We started with a breakfast burrito followed by a breakfast sandwich, both epitomizing the classic California’s focus on bright, fresh and healthy. This sandwich doesn’t just feed your hunger; it gives you a real taste of California.
We also had the classic Egg Benedict, featuring a luxurious combination of smoked salmon, poached eggs, and a rich hollandaise sauce.
We ended with Lamalo Cafe’s signature 100-layer pasta. This dish exemplifies Yoel’s commitment to creating beautiful, delicious, and comforting plates that are as visually appealing as they are tasty.
At Lamalo Cafe, the emphasis on freshness, vibrant flavors, and high-quality ingredients make every dish a delightful experience. This beautiful spot is under the supervision of OK Kosher.
If you’re a kosher food lover, you can enjoy some killer California breakfast at Lamalo Cafe, just like we did.
